Hello,
I paid 31K in costs for the installation completed July 2021 and the system has been generating electricity since. The entire amount of the credit is stated within turbo tax, but will not allow me to take the credit in 2021. It is saying this amount will roll over to 2022. Based on what I have input, I should be able to use o/a 5100 of the credit in 2021 leaving the remainder of the credit for 2022.
Can I get assistance?

Until you have completed your 2021 tax return in it's entirety, it's just not possible for the program to figure what you may and/or may not qualify for. Being that 2021 is not over yet and there's no way you have all of your tax reporting documents, you can't complete the 2021 return at this time.
Additionally, the program is not yet complete and won't be complete until sometime after Dec 2021 whenever congress gets around to finalizing tax laws for 2021 tax reporting. Even when they do, it's going to take time for the IRS to finalize affected forms, and more time for software developers such as TurboTax, to implement those changes in their software.
You can’t take the credit (and the credit will roll over) if you don’t owe income tax. The simplest reason that you would not owe income tax when starting your tax return in November, is that you haven’t entered your income yet. TurboTax will update itself every time that you enter new information.
You might also not owe any income tax this year due to the extra large child tax credit, the child and dependent credit, and the round 3 stimulus payments, depending on your family size and other tax situations. If, after entering all your financial information, you don’t owe any income tax, then the credit will be carried forward and applied in the future when you do owe income tax.
